Samantha G

A unique atmosphere in comparison to other Thai restaurants in the area. Great place for lunch or even dinner with kids - not so fancy that you feel like you need to settle in and be quiet. But very nice, clean, and unique/fun!I lived in Thailand and am always trying new Thai restaurants. The first bite of my food reminded me of true Thailand. The atmosphere is meant to mimic Thai street food - and it does - just air conditioned, cleaner, and updated…and no flies ;)I believe this is a sister company to Lemongrass and Exotic Thai (both also yummy places).To go food and Thai iced tea was delicious. Ordered ahead and it was ready when I got there. They were kind to consider the customizations I was requesting.Kid-friendliness: I would feel comfortable bringing kids here.

Sarah W

The food is amazing (I had Pad Kee Mao, which was just the right amount of spicy), and the staff is so friendly and helpful! When I requested the tofu option (instead of chicken or shrimp), they asked if the kitchen should leave out the egg in the dish for me--I'm not actually vegetarian, but I really appreciated that they made sure!My kids loved the Pad Thai, and my partner devoured a huge plate of curried chicken; the entree portions are huge! The Boba tea was a hit with my youngest, and they have interesting bottled drinks, too (like Lychee nectar), as well as Coca-Cola products.10/10, I do recommend!

Mel Piff

We went there on Mother’s Day and got take-out. It was amazingly delicious! My stepson treated us to a starter, Spicy Sate, four seasoned chicken skewers with an incredible peanut sauce, and I think he could have eaten a dozen by himself. We added Larb Gai, which is a favorite of mine - I could have that every day. For our main dishes we selected Pad Thai, Pad Ka Tiam, and Korean Ribs, and we each sampled those. The flavors were fantastic, and the ribs were out of this world! Let me simply say that this restaurant is a treasure, and if you’re looking for food that will please your taste buds, you’ll want visit Tuk Tuk!
